Mariners strike again
The Mariners have won the first two games in this series following a 4-3 win at Tampa on Friday. The Mariners have won seven of their last eight entering today. Seattle is now 40-23 overall and 20-11 on the road. The Mariners are putting up 4.38 runs per game on offense while allowing 4.02 per contest.
Felix Hernandez will get the start on Saturday for the Mariners. He is 6-4 this season through 13 starts, but has a 5.33 ERA and 1.33 WHIP. King Felix has pitched a total of 74.1 innings this season and has 62 strikeouts with 29 walks.
Rays lose eight straight
Tampa was playing pretty well over a week ago, but has now dropped eight straight following Friday’s loss. The Rays are now 28-34 overall and 11-15 at home. Tampa is putting up 4.02 runs per game on offense while allowing 4.29 per contest.
The Rays are actually going with a starting pitcher today, as Blake Snell looks to stop the bleeding. He is 7-3 on the season with a 2.36 ERA and a 0.94 WHIP. Snell has pitched a total of 76.1 innings this year and has 88 strikeouts with 23 walks.
